Output 959c330c6bb97eba288551dde71dab302655ad47e67930b9517ff59aa001a889:0

value
3199834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 405908e27ea317352abc6b22a49f3f55fbf8c0dd OP_EQUAL
address
2My7TtoQa2rEuBagxdWUQSdWofYL6NsJiCS
transaction
959c330c6bb97eba288551dde71dab302655ad47e67930b9517ff59aa001a889